Previous version 12.04.1 worked fine. After upgrade to 12.10 system no more boots. Kubuntu 12.10 64bit DVD does not boot, either, with same symptoms. When using the old kernel (3.2.0) and initramfs, system boots properly. Using the new kernel (3.5.0) splash screen shows, dots are moving in the logo. Then the logo stops moving and then system freezes, I am not able to do anything at that time. None of the keys work. I have to forcibly shutdown the machine and restart with 3.2.0 kernel.
